i was curious about putting ej22t heads on an n/a block for the valvetrain upgrade and just blocking of the turbo oil outlet thingy that i do not know the proper name for.as well as plugging the oil lines.any benefits?any hinderance.difference in using a closed deck head on an open head block?most of these questions will not make sense.:grin:

As far as I know the turbo heads don't flow as well as the n/a ones.I think thats why when someone builds up the ej22t block the first thing they do is get different heads.The other thing about the turbo heads is I believe the c/r will drop because of larger comb chamber.Good luck.
